兴趣岛
编程入门

学编程3个月还没入门?你可能犯了这5个致命错误

2026/4/30

学编程3个月还没入门?你可能犯了这5个致命错误

三个月前,小张花了两千块买了某平台的 Python 课程。

第一个月,他在安装环境时卡了整整一周——版本选不对、PATH 配不好、pip 装不上。第二个月,他跟着视频敲代码,老师敲一行他暂停一行,一节课四十分钟他能看三个小时。第三个月,他学完了基础语法,但打开 LeetCode 一道 easy 题都做不出来。

他来找我,问了一个灵魂问题:我是不是不适合学编程?

其实不是你不适合,是你的方法出了问题。我带过超过两百个零基础学员,下面这五个错误,90% 的人都踩过。

Image: 一位初学者对着电脑屏幕发愁的样子

错误一:在环境配置上浪费太多时间

很多新手拿到教程后,第一件事就是折腾环境:Python 装 3.11 还是 3.12?编辑器用 VSCode 还是 PyCharm?要不要装 Anaconda?

整整一周过去了,一行代码没写。

正确做法: 用在线编辑器直接上手。打开 Google ColabReplit,注册即用,浏览器里直接写代码跑代码。先学两周基础语法,确定自己真的喜欢编程了,再回头配置本地环境。

错误二:把看教程当成了学习

看视频的时候感觉自己都懂了。变量?懂。循环?明白。函数?简单。

合上电脑,让你写一个「打印 1 到 100 的偶数」,你对着空白的编辑器发呆十分钟。

听懂了≠学会了。编程是一项技能,不是一门知识。

正确做法: 严格遵守 1:3 法则——看 10 分钟教程,写 30 分钟代码。每学一个知识点,立刻做三件事:

  1. 照着写一遍
  2. 改几个参数,看会发生什么
  3. 把它和之前学过的知识结合起来,做一个微项目

Image: 一个人在电脑前专注写代码

错误三:完美主义,不敢犯错

很多新手写代码特别"怕"——怕报错、怕写不对、怕被人笑话。于是每写一行都反复检查,代码还没跑自己先紧张了半个小时。

真相是:专业程序员 80% 的时间在处理报错。

正确做法: 把「报错」当成编程的常态。每次遇到报错,不要慌,三步走:

1. 复制报错信息 → 粘贴到 Google
2. 看 Stack Overflow 前三个答案
3. 理解原因,不是照抄修复

每解决一个报错,你的能力就涨一分。编程进步最快的方式,就是多犯错、快修复。

错误四:没有目标的「学习漫游」

今天看 Python 基础,明天觉得前端好玩去学 HTML,后天又听说 AI 很火去看机器学习。学了一圈,每个都会一点点,但哪个都不够独立做项目。

正确做法: 给自己设一个具体的「第一个项目」。比如:

  • 我要用 Python 写一个抓取天气数据的脚本
  • 我要用 HTML+CSS+JS 做一个个人主页
  • 我要用 Flask 搭一个博客系统

有了目标,你学的每一样东西都有落脚点。不是为了学而学,是为了完成项目而学。

错误五:独自学习,没有反馈

编程学习最大的坑是:你不知道自己写得对不对。

你写的代码能跑不代表是对的。可能有隐藏的 bug、有糟糕的设计、有低效的逻辑。但你一个人学,没人告诉你这些。

Image: 一群人在编程学习社群中交流

正确做法:

  1. 加入一个学习社群(Discord、微信群、论坛都可以)
  2. 每周至少提交一次代码给人 review
  3. 尝试回答别人的问题——教是最好的学

不是你不适合,是你还没用对方法

回到开头的小张。我让他做了三件事:

  • 放弃本地环境,用 Replit 直接写
  • 定了一个「两周写一个计算器」的小目标
  • 加入了一个 Python 学习群,每周交一次作业

两周后,他告诉我:原来编程可以这么有意思。

不是你笨,是你的方法配不上你的努力。

兴趣岛编程课程 采用项目制学习路径,每节课都有代码练习和真人答疑,帮你避开新手踩过的每一个坑。